Why Should You Care About Repiping?
Whether your home is 20 years old or 80, chances are the original plumbing has seen better days. Old pipes—especially galvanized steel or polybutylene—are prone to corrosion, leaks, and other serious issues. If your pipes are outdated or showing signs of wear, repiping is a long-term solution that brings peace of mind.

Signs You May Need Repiping Services in Littleton, CO
So, how do you know if you should repipe your home? Great question! Here are some tell-tale signs:
Low water pressure
Rust-colored water coming out of your taps
Frequent leaks or pipe repairs
Noisy pipes (banging, rattling, or gurgling)
Visible corrosion on exposed pipes

The Benefits of Preventative Repiping
Preventative repiping might sound like a big project (and yes, it can be), but it comes with some serious benefits:
1. Avoid Emergencies
This one’s a no-brainer. Catching issues early can save you thousands in emergency plumbing calls and water damage repairs. It’s all about being proactive.
2. Improve Water Quality
If your water tastes metallic or looks discolored, your pipes could be to blame. New pipes mean cleaner, better-tasting water and fewer contaminants.
3. Increase Home Value
Planning to sell your home one day? Modern plumbing is a huge selling point. Buyers love knowing they won’t have to worry about major pipe replacements any time soon.
